This is fascinating as I discovered exactly the same thing this week (sadly after applying loads of javascript to swap retina images).

I found that a 30 jpeg at retina size generally looks better than a scaled 80 and is smaller.

Plus you can zoom in on any Mac, not just an iPad (something I do all the time).
